SEPC's business spans water and wastewater treatment, power transmission and distribution, industrial infrastructure and municipal services, giving it exposure to several areas of India's infrastructure spending. Its recent results indicate that the company is moving into a period where execution of its order book will be more important than simply winning new projects.
